Web browser cookies
Our Site may use “cookies” to enhance your experience. A user’s web browser places cookies on their device for record-keeping purposes and sometimes to track information about them. The user may choose to set their web browser to refuse cookies or to give an alert when cookies are being sent. If setting to refuse cookies, note that some parts of the site may not function properly. For more information, refer to the ICO website

What types of cookies do we use?

  • Per-session cookies – We only use these while you are visiting our website and they are deleted when you leave. They remember you as you move between pages, for example recording the items you add to an online shopping basket. They also help maintain security.
  • Persistent cookies – These cookies stay on your computer until they expire or are deleted.
  • First and third-party cookies – Whether a cookie is ‘first’ or ‘third’ party refers to the website or domain placing the cookie. First party cookies in basic terms are cookies set by a website visited by the user – the website displayed in the URL window. Third-party cookies are cookies that are set by a domain other than the one being visited by the user. If a user visits a website and a separate company sets a cookie through that website this would be a third-party cookie.
